I guess after the scrapping of the live feed and the loss of some of the spin off shows this was always going to be on the cards. I think C4 have viewed this show as a bit of a liability ever since the infamous Celebrity Big Brother involving racism resulting in the loss of The Carphone Warehouse sponsership. Sad day for the fans but I don't think any amount of petitioning is going to have any effect, C4 must have thought long and hard before axeing the show. The only question now would seem to be is whether or not another broadcaster would be interested in taking it over. Thats in the lap of the Gods but I've got a feeling that wont happen and the 11 years of BB will just be a distant memory come next summer. . :sad:

What Channels?

BBC wont touch it

ITV don't need it and are cutting back themselves

Less said about Channel 5 the better

That leaves Sky 1 or Virgin 1. Virgin 1 is on freeview I think so maybe it could go to that, but sky1 is not on general tv (rumoured to be on Freeview in 2011) and it would result in similar viewing figures or even less, so that means it will probably not be worth while for them.

On the other hand sky may ask the question "would this make people get sky if we had it" well would you get sky so you can watch BB once a year? I already have it along with virgin cable so I would watch it anyway, but those who do not have it would you buy sky for it?

A lot of the viewers of BB are single and in the young range possible either living with parents or single mum etc. So then the affordability thing comes into it with people spending money on more important things.

Bottom line is I think it is finished after next year or even possibly this year.
